Market performance percentile shows brand's foot traffic share, reflecting competitive strength and customer preference within the industry.
Domino's Pizza in Iceland holds a 93rd percentile market performance, categorizing it as a leading brand. This indicates a strong market position, exceeding most competitors in foot traffic. Performance peers include Ramen Momo, Valeria Specialty Coffee, Víkinga Pylsur, Veggur restaurant, Arabian Taste, and Apotek Restaurant.
Customer satisfaction (CSAT) reflects loyalty, impacting brand perception and revenue. Monitoring trends helps identify areas for service and product improvement.
Domino's Pizza in Iceland has an overall CSAT of 66%, a decrease of 8.5 percentage points year-over-year. The Capital Region shows 69% satisfaction, while the Southern Peninsula has 54%. The downtrend, especially in the Southern Peninsula, suggests a need to address customer concerns to improve satisfaction.
Average check reveals spending habits, indicating perceived value and pricing effectiveness. Monitoring trends helps optimize pricing and promotions.
The overall average check for Domino's Pizza in Iceland is 4.5K ISK, a 53.6% increase year-over-year. The Capital Region shows an average check of 4.6K ISK. This increase suggests customers are spending more per order, which could reflect inflation, increased order sizes, or successful upselling.
Number of outlets indicates market presence, influencing accessibility and brand recognition. Expansion reflects growth strategy and investment.
Domino's Pizza in Iceland has 22 outlets, predominantly located in the Capital Region (17). This concentration suggests a strategic focus on the most populated area, while a few outlets serve other regions. This distribution reflects market coverage and potential expansion opportunities.
Analyzing competitors reveals market dynamics and opportunities. Understanding customer cross-visitation informs strategic positioning and marketing efforts.
Top competitors of Domino's Pizza in Iceland include KFC (10% cross-visitation), Hamborgarabúlla Tómasar, Hard Rock Cafe, Monkeys Reykjavik, and Nesti Ferskt og fljótt (all at 7.5%). High cross-visitation with fast-food chains like KFC suggests similar customer preferences and competitive overlap.
Traffic workload by hours reveals peak times, enabling efficient staffing and resource allocation to maximize customer satisfaction.
Peak traffic for Domino's Pizza in Iceland occurs between 11:00 and 21:00, with highest activity around 19:00 (50.01). Traffic is minimal between 0:00 and 10:00. This data informs staffing schedules, marketing promotions, and operational strategies to manage peak demand effectively.
